Friday, August 9 - 3 p.m. A quick jaunt through the park this afternoon provided some interesting sightings. Species seen include: Caspian terns - 4 Great egrets - 11 Belted kingfishers - 4 Great blue herons - 20-30 Green herons - 3 Blue-winged teal - 1 Wood ducks Mallards Canada geese The North Park was very, very quiet. The only singing bird was the always reliable indigo bunting. A couple of eastern kingbirds, one northern cardinal, two TVs, a red-tailed hawk, and one DC cormorant were the only others to show themselves.
